当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

云服务器的测试环境是什么,云服务器测试环境搭建与优化策略详解

云服务器的测试环境是什么,云服务器测试环境搭建与优化策略详解

云服务器测试环境是指用于模拟实际生产环境的虚拟环境,以测试软件、应用程序或服务,搭建测试环境需考虑资源分配、网络配置、安全性和可扩展性,优化策略包括合理分配资源、优化网...

云服务器测试环境是指用于模拟实际生产环境的虚拟环境,以测试软件、应用程序或服务,搭建测试环境需考虑资源分配、网络配置、安全性和可扩展性,优化策略包括合理分配资源、优化网络配置、强化安全措施和实现自动化管理。

随着云计算技术的不断发展,云服务器已成为企业、个人用户进行业务拓展、数据存储的重要选择,云服务器测试环境作为保障云服务器稳定、高效运行的关键环节,其搭建与优化显得尤为重要,本文将详细阐述云服务器测试环境的搭建方法、优化策略以及注意事项。

云服务器测试环境搭建

硬件环境

(1)服务器:选择性能稳定、兼容性好的服务器,如Intel Xeon、AMD EPYC等系列处理器,以及足够的内存和存储空间。

云服务器的测试环境是什么,云服务器测试环境搭建与优化策略详解

图片来源于网络,如有侵权联系删除

(2)网络设备:配置高速、稳定的网络设备,如交换机、路由器等,确保测试环境具备良好的网络性能。

(3)存储设备:选用高性能、大容量的存储设备,如SSD、硬盘阵列等,以满足测试数据存储需求。

软件环境

(1)操作系统:根据测试需求选择合适的操作系统,如Windows Server、Linux等。

(2)数据库:根据业务需求选择合适的数据库,如MySQL、Oracle、SQL Server等。

(3)中间件:配置所需中间件,如Tomcat、WebLogic、Jboss等。

(4)开发工具:安装相关开发工具,如Java、Python、PHP等。

测试环境搭建步骤

(1)硬件采购与部署:根据测试需求选购服务器、网络设备、存储设备等硬件,并进行部署。

(2)软件安装与配置:在服务器上安装操作系统、数据库、中间件等软件,并进行配置。

(3)测试工具安装:安装测试工具,如JMeter、LoadRunner、Postman等。

(4)测试脚本编写:根据测试需求编写测试脚本,如性能测试、功能测试、安全测试等。

(5)测试环境联调:确保测试环境中的硬件、软件、测试工具等正常运行,并进行联调。

云服务器测试环境优化策略

资源优化

(1)合理分配资源:根据测试需求,合理分配CPU、内存、存储等资源,确保测试环境稳定运行。

(2)动态调整资源:根据测试进度和结果,动态调整资源分配,提高测试效率。

网络优化

云服务器的测试环境是什么,云服务器测试环境搭建与优化策略详解

图片来源于网络,如有侵权联系删除

(1)优化网络拓扑:合理设计网络拓扑,降低网络延迟和丢包率。

(2)负载均衡:采用负载均衡技术,实现多台服务器之间的负载均衡,提高测试环境性能。

数据库优化

(1)索引优化:合理设计数据库索引,提高查询效率。

(2)存储优化:采用高性能存储设备,提高数据读写速度。

中间件优化

(1)配置优化:根据测试需求,调整中间件配置,提高性能。

(2)负载均衡:采用负载均衡技术,实现多台中间件之间的负载均衡。

测试工具优化

(1)脚本优化:根据测试需求,优化测试脚本,提高测试效率。

(2)性能优化:针对测试工具进行性能优化,提高测试结果准确性。

注意事项

  1. 测试环境与生产环境隔离:确保测试环境与生产环境隔离,避免测试过程中对生产环境造成影响。

  2. 测试数据安全:对测试数据进行加密、脱敏等处理,确保数据安全。

  3. 测试环境监控:实时监控测试环境运行状态,及时发现并解决问题。

  4. 测试报告分析:对测试结果进行分析,为后续优化提供依据。

云服务器测试环境搭建与优化是保障云服务器稳定、高效运行的关键环节,通过合理配置硬件、软件、网络等资源,优化测试环境,可以提高测试效率,为云服务器提供有力保障,在实际操作过程中,需注意测试环境与生产环境隔离、数据安全、监控分析等方面,确保测试工作顺利进行。

黑狐家游戏

发表评论

最新文章